HI, Amanda, I'm in the USA, hence the delay. It's not true that taking your gallbladder out can lead to pancreatic cancer. Leaving a diseased gallbladder in one's body causes the other digestive organs to malfunction, your stomach, pancreas, liver and intestines.
It can rupture, or even die in your body. From that, you can develop life threatening infections. Sometimes, the gallbladder can fuse to adjacent organs. It can become cancerous, and if it becomes cancerous the cancer can spread.
If one has a diseased organ in the body that can be safely removed, I think it's best to remove it. Or, you're playing a waiting game that could severely impact your life and health. xx
